  • Patent number: 7930979
    Abstract: Disclosed is a series of stacked intermodal containers, being pulled by a locomotive of a train, with aerodynamic drag reducing devices. A first set of containers has an aerodynamic drag reducing device with a drag reducing fairing and an attachment frame attached thereto. The attachment frame includes first and second mounting devices configured to be removably mounted to connection openings of the corner fittings of the top container of the first set of containers. The first mounting device(s) may be rotatably locked within the top connection openings, while the second mounting device(s) may be hooks for latching into the bottom connection openings. A method of attaching the aerodynamic drag reducing device is also disclosed.

  • Patent number: 7841280
    Abstract: Disclosed is a series of stacked intermodal containers, being pulled by a locomotive of a train, with aerodynamic drag reducing devices. The series includes at least a first, leading set of containers and a second, trailing set of containers. The first, leading set of containers has an aerodynamic drag reducing device with a drag reducing fairing and an attachment frame attached thereto facing a forward direction. The attachment frame includes at least one mounting device configured to be removably mounted in the tunnel of the top container of the first, leading set of containers. Additionally, the second, trailing set of containers may include a second, aerodynamic drag reducing device, also attached via a gooseneck tunnel. Curtains may also be attached between a plurality of intermediate or adjacent sets of stacked containers to assist in reducing drag on the train when moving.
